  1. To lie down by moving in a posterior direction, ending up supine. intransitive
    — The imaging technician told him to lie back and then remain still for a minute.
  2. To relax, to exert less effort.
    — You can predict that he's going to lie back and take it easy if you let him find out that there's no pressing deadline from the customer on this job.
